Understanding Game Variations and Strategies

One of the key elements that differentiates a good online casino from a great one is the depth and breadth of its game selection. While staple casino games such as roulette, blackjack, and poker remain consistently popular, the modern online casino landscape extends far beyond these classics. Slot games, in particular, have undergone a remarkable transformation, evolving from simple three-reel machines to elaborate video slots with intricate themes, bonus rounds, and progressive jackpots. Mastering these games often requires understanding the underlying mechanics, variance levels, and optimal betting strategies. Players should spend time researching different game types and practicing in demo mode before wagering real money. Different slot machines employ different algorithms, and understanding Return to Player (RTP) percentages is a vital step in maximizing potential returns.

Beyond slots, table games offer a more strategic and skill-based experience. Blackjack, for example, demands a thorough understanding of basic strategy to minimize the house edge. Poker, in its various forms, requires not only a grasp of the rules but also a keen ability to read opponents and manage risk. Roulette, while seemingly a game of chance, allows for strategic betting choices that can influence the odds. The key to success in these games lies in continuous learning, adaptation, and disciplined bankroll management. Many experienced players utilize statistical analysis and probability theory to refine their strategies and gain a competitive edge. It's also essential to stay updated on any rule variations that individual casinos might employ.

Game House Edge (Approximate) Skill Level
Blackjack (Basic Strategy) 0.5% – 1% High
Roulette (European) 2.7% Low-Medium
Baccarat 1.06% (Banker Bet) Low-Medium
Slot Games Variable (2% – 15%) Low

Understanding the house edge associated with each game is fundamental to making informed decisions. The house edge represents the casino's average profit margin over the long term. While it cannot be eliminated entirely, players can minimize it by choosing games with lower house edges and employing optimal strategies. Furthermore, it’s crucial to remember that these percentages are theoretical averages and do not guarantee individual outcomes. Short-term fluctuations are inevitable, and responsible bankroll management is essential to weather these variances. Utilizing available resources, such as online strategy guides and forums dedicated to casino gaming, can provide valuable insights and advice.

The Importance of Responsible Gaming

The allure of online casinos can be strong, and it’s easy to get caught up in the excitement of the games. However, it’s absolutely crucial to approach online gambling with a responsible mindset. This means setting clear limits on your spending and time, and never gambling with money you cannot afford to lose. Recognizing the signs of problem gambling, such as chasing losses, gambling to escape stress, or neglecting personal responsibilities, is also essential. Reputable online casinos will offer t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its, including de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and links to support organizations. It's imperative to utilize these tools proactively and seek help if you feel your gambling is becoming problematic. Responsible gaming isn't about preventing people from enjoying the thrill of the casino, it’s about ensuring that it remains a fun and safe form of entertainment.

Furthermore, understanding the psychological factors that contribute to gambling behavior can be incredibly beneficial. Concepts like variable ratio reinforcement, where rewards are unpredictable, can be highly addictive. Being aware of these mechanisms allows players to make more rational decisions and resist the urge to engage in compulsive gambling. It's also important to remember that online casinos are businesses designed to make a profit, and their marketing efforts are often geared towards maximizing player engagement. Critically evaluating these tactics and maintaining a healthy skepticism can help you stay in control. Tools such as time tracking apps can also help you monitor how much time you're spending gambling and ensure it doesn’t interfere with other aspects of your life.

Analyzing Wagering Requirements and Terms

Wagering requirements are the most important aspect to analyze when evaluating a bonus. A low wagering requirement (e.g., 20x) means you need to wager the bonus amount 20 times before you can withdraw your winnings. A high wagering requirement (e.g., 50x or higher) makes it significantly more difficult to clear the bonus and withdraw any profits. Furthermore, check the game weighting, which determines how much each game contributes towards fulfilling the wagering requirements. Slots often contribute 100%, while table games may contribute only 10% or less. Essentially, this means you'll need to wager more on table games to clear the bonus. Thoroughly understanding these terms will help you avoid disappointment and maximize your potential returns.
